> Hi. Everybody.
>
> I get trouble with rtai_math.ko for a long time.
> I'm using 32bit Debian 8.9.0 with kernel-4.1.18 with rtai-5.0.
> I setup the math funtion in kernel item enable.
> The libm.a path was setting to /usr/lib/i386-linux-gnu. set as 3, using
> glibc-libm.a
>
>
>
> When I make the rtai-5.0, some warning message always pop out like below:
>

> If I not care of above warning message. go on insmod rtai_math.ko.
> the error message pop out like below:
> //--------------------------------
>
> insmod: ERROR: could not insert module rtai_math.ko: Unknown symbol in
> module

> I tried many other configuration like:
> ubuntu 14.04 with kernel-4.1.18 with rtai-5.0
> ubuntu 14.04 with kernel-3.10.32 with rtai-4.1
> Debian 8.9 with kernel-3.10.32 with rtai-4.1
> Debian 7.0.0 with kernel-3.10.32 with rtai-4.1
>
> But all of it show the same error message.
>
> Could anyone give me some guid on solve those problem?
> Or, could you share your successful experience with rtai_math.ko to me?
